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,320 in Barcelona versus $1,764 in Fuenlabrada.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,426 in Barcelona versus $2,553 in Fuenlabrada.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,532 in Barcelona versus $3,343 in Fuenlabrada.

Living in Barcelona is roughly 32% more expensive than in Fuenlabrada,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Barcelona 74% above, Fuenlabrada 32% above.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,579 in Barcelona and $845 in Fuenlabrada.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Barcelona pays 39%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.

Dining out: $70.0 in Barcelona vs $70.0 in Fuenlabrada. Groceries flip the comparison at $320 vs $278, with Fuenlabrada cheaper for home cooking.

Barcelona vs Fuenlabrada: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
What is the total cost difference between living in Barcelona and in Fuenlabrada?
Barcelona and Fuenlabrada differ by about 32% in total monthly costs ($2,320 vs $1,764 including rent). Fuenlabrada is meaningfully more affordable – a gap that matters a lot on a fixed or modest income.
Which city pays better: Barcelona or Fuenlabrada?
Average pay runs 39% higher in Barcelona, which matters when comparing affordability. Whether that higher income actually nets you more depends on your spending habits and housing choices.
How do apartment prices compare in Barcelona and in Fuenlabrada?
Rent for a central apartment: $1,579 in Barcelona versus $845 in Fuenlabrada. Housing is usually the single largest factor when comparing overall living costs between the two.
What is the difference in childcare costs between Barcelona and Fuenlabrada?
Childcare runs $706 in Barcelona versus $265 in Fuenlabrada. Over years of preschool, even a modest monthly gap compounds into a major financial factor for families.
Which city has cheaper grocery shopping?
Supermarket bills run roughly 15% higher in Barcelona. For households that cook at home regularly, that difference adds up over a month.
Which city is more doable on $2,500 per month?
At $1,764 in Fuenlabrada versus $2,320 in Barcelona, a $2,500 budget is realistic in Fuenlabrada but tight or insufficient in Barcelona. The gap between the two cities makes Fuenlabrada the clear choice for anyone on this budget.
